Transaction 345e76d57166234ebd0761763c4df17f0875708ee8a7549d4310eaa3635d65ee
1 Input
2 Outputs
- 345e76d57166234ebd0761763c4df17f0875708ee8a7549d4310eaa3635d65ee:0
- 345e76d57166234ebd0761763c4df17f0875708ee8a7549d4310eaa3635d65ee:1
value 570979
address 33SDhfZU1gViBniDuq67xp4vd77CotkZyJ
value 634784506
address 1FMfKo3ArFcuaFHXw5zmgYCeLpqefVQdg8